How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Minot?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minot Studio Apartments | $1,005 | $500 | $1,713 |
| Minot 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,108 | $695 | $1,698 |
| Minot 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,188 | $532 | $2,495 |
| Minot 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,449 | $850 | $2,345 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Minot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Minot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Minot is $1,108.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Minot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Minot is a 784 square feet unit starting from $1,354 at North Highlands Apartments and Villas.
What is the average size for Minot 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Minot is currently 781 sq ft.
